Fox News anchors turn on Trump over Yovanovitch impeachment hearing
Some of Fox News' biggest personalities expressed sympathy for former Ukraine Ambassador Marie Yovanovitch during her impeachment testimony on Friday — especially after President Trump attacked her via Twitter mid-hearing.
The state of play: Bret Baier called Trump's tweets "a turning point in this hearing," noting that Yovanovitch was "already a sympathetic witness" and that it allowed House Intelligence Chairman Adam Schiff (D-Calif.) to raise the possibility of witness tampering.
- Yovanovitch called the tweets "very intimidating" after Schiff read them in real-time.
- Chris Wallace similarly said on air during a break in the hearing: "If you are not moved by the testimony of Marie Yovanovitch today, you don't have a pulse."
